Chanel West Coast's Biography: Real Name, Early Life, and Rise to Fame
Chanel West Coast, whose real name is Chelsea Chanel Dudley, was born on September 1, 1988, in Los Angeles, California. Her upbringing wasn't a typical Hollywood fairytale; she faced challenges and developed a strong work ethic early on. While specifics about her childhood are kept relatively private, her public persona reflects a determined and independent spirit. Her journey into the entertainment industry wasn't a straightforward path; it was a culmination of hard work, perseverance, and a unique talent for connecting with audiences.
Chanel's early career involved a foray into the music industry, releasing mixtapes and establishing herself as a rapper and singer. This independent spirit and entrepreneurial drive would become defining characteristics of her career. Her music, often characterized by its catchy hooks and confident delivery, provided a solid foundation for her future success. Chanel West Coast Reveals Why She Really Left *Ridiculousness
After twelve years as a core cast member of MTV's *Ridiculousness*, Chanel West Coast announced her departure from the show. She attributed her decision to a desire to pursue other opportunities and focus on her personal and professional growth. She expressed gratitude for her time on the show, acknowledging the significant role it played in launching her career. However, she made it clear that her ambitions extended beyond the confines of the show, and she was eager to explore new avenues for creative expression.
